FERNDALE — Even though Carl Swanson won approval from city voters to dispense medical marijuana — and state voters decriminalized the drug for registered patients last month — he still won’t be open for business anytime soon.The new state medical marijuana law is in conflict with the ordinance city voters passed for Swanson’s National Organization for Positive Medicine, said City Attorney Dan Christ.
Ferndale Police Capt. Timothy Collins said Swanson’s group can expect legal resistance.
“If he tries to do what his ordinance says he will do, he will meet with every legal roadblock we can put up,” Collins said.
Collins added that the details of the Swanson ordinance are far more telling of his intentions than was the relatively brief description in the ballot language.
“His ordinance basically says that Ferndale will be the epicenter for distribution of marijuana throughout the country and internationally,” Collins said. “I think the electorate only looked at the surface of the issue and didn’t do their homework.”
The ordinance allows Swanson to distribute medical marijuana if he is able to obtain “court orders” to carry out dispensing the drug to “sick patients.”
